How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kihei?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Kihei 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,683 | $2,200 | $3,100 |
Kihei 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,237 | $2,175 | $2,300 |
Kihei 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,037 | $3,250 | $5,000 |
Kihei 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,700 | $6,700 | $6,700 |

Quick Rent Budget Calculator
How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
